Rotten Column Replacement in Seattle, WA
Rotten column replacement services address issues where structural support columns in a property have deteriorated due to rot, moisture damage, or pest infestation. This service is commonly requested for projects involving basement supports, porch columns, or other load-bearing structures that have become compromised over time. Property owners typically seek this service to restore safety, stability, and appearance, ensuring that the structural integrity of the building is maintained or improved.
Before requesting rotten column replacement, property owners should understand the extent of the damage and whether the affected columns are load-bearing. It is also helpful to know the type of material involved, such as wood or metal, and the overall condition of the surrounding structure. Proper assessment ensures that replacements are suitable for the existing framework and that the new columns meet safety and durability expectations. Clear communication about the project's scope can facilitate a smooth and effective replacement process.

Rotten Column Replacement Questions
What causes a column to rot? Moisture exposure, wood decay, and poor drainage can lead to rot in columns over time.
When should a rotten column be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the column shows significant decay, structural instability, or extensive damage.
Are there different types of replacement materials? Yes, options include wood, composite, and fiberglass, each offering varying durability and appearance.
What signs indicate a column needs replacement? Visible rot, cracking, leaning, or sagging are common indicators that replacement may be necessary.
